Q. The solution of nickel sulphate, in which a nickel rod is dipped, has been diluted $10$ times. The potential of the nickel electrode

Electrochemistry

Solution:

$Ni ^{2+}+2 e^{-} \rightarrow Ni ( s ) $

$E =E^{\circ}-\frac{0.059}{2} \log$

After dilution, $E=E^{\circ}-\frac{0.059}{2} \log \frac{10}{x}$

Therefore, the potential decreases by $\frac{0.059}{2} \log 10=0.0295$

$V$ or $0.03\, V$ or $30.0\, mV$
